Mumbai, Aug 20 (IANS) Actor Ali Fazal, who will work with veteran British actor Judi Dench in Stephen Frears' next movie, hopes it turns out to be an Oscar-winning project. Ali told IANS: "I just hope this film will be an Oscar-worthy film. According to deadline.com, Ali has taken on the role of Abdul Karim, the young servant from India who became an unlikely confidant and teacher to Queen Victoria (Dench).
